Abstract
In this paper, the orbital period change of the RS CVn-type binary system WY Cnc is analyzed through a detailed description of the |$O-C$| curve by a weighted least-squares method. It is found that the period variation is suffering a secular period decrease at a rate of |$dp/dt$||$=$||$-$|1.20 |$\times$| 10|$^{-7}$|dy|$^{-1}$|. Since WY Cnc is a typical detached binary system, and both components are late-type stars, the long-term period decrease may be caused by angular momentum loss via magnetic braking.
